The TGH freq (Aeromed Primary - 47.580 PL 186.2) on the bottom of the above link is good last I checked, although I haven't tuned in in months. Also, Air Secondary, 155.340 PL 167.9, handles all medevacs coming in/out of the area, including LifeNet.

For Bayflite/St. Joe's, try 47.540 PL 127.3. Haven't heard anything on this in quite some time, don't know if it's still active - let me know. The same for 463.050. They probably went Nexthell.

Your best bet may be Air Secondary for Bayflite/St. Joe's.

For actual LZ operations, the HCFR LZ Control talkgroup on the Hills. system is 593/04-101 (simulcast on both sites). That tg is hard-patched with 153.920 PL 100.0, which is a mutual-aid/public safety freq of some sort - don't know the official designation. The FCC says it's licensed to the Sheriff's Office with a control point at Office of Emergency Preparedness.
